探索HTTP代理服务器的使用方法
请提供更多关于这个"http代理服务器地址"的具体信息或上下文,以便我能更好地帮助您。
HTTP代理服务器地址的探索与应用
在互联网世界中,HTTP代理服务器(也称为反向代理)是一种极其重要的网络工具,它们通过缓存和分发请求来提高网站性能、优化用户体验并减少带宽消耗,本文将探讨HTTP代理服务器的基本概念、工作原理以及常见的HTTP代理服务器地址。
什么是HTTP代理服务器?
HTTP代理服务器是一种在网络环境中充当客户端和服务端之间的中间人的设备,当一个用户需要访问某个外部资源时,他们首先会发送请求到代理服务器,代理服务器接收到请求后,会检查是否能够直接满足该请求或根据配置进行处理,如果代理服务器能够满足请求,则它将原始请求转发给目标服务器;否则,它可能会将其重定向到其他可用的服务,如CDN(内容分发网络)或其他更可靠的来源。
工作原理
HTTP代理服务器的工作过程可以分为以下几个步骤:
- 客户机请求:用户的浏览器或任何使用HTTP协议的应用程序发起对网页、文件或其他数据的请求。
- 代理服务器处理:代理服务器接收请求,并分析其内容,如果是合法请求,代理服务器将继续处理并执行操作。
- 响应生成:代理服务器处理完请求后,生成相应的响应,并返回给源客户端。
- 最终响应:最终响应被传递回客户端,完成整个请求流程。
常见的HTTP代理服务器地址
-
Cloudflare
- 地址:https://www.cloudflare.com/proxy/
- 描述:Cloudflare是一个全球性DNS提供商,同时也是强大的Web加速服务供应商,它的HTTP代理服务器非常适合用于HTTPS加密流量。
-
Fastly
- 地址:https://docs.fastly.com/en/api/requests/
- 描述:Fastly是一个高性能的CDN服务,提供广泛的HTTP代理支持,适用于多种业务场景。
-
Akamai
- 地址:https://developer.akamai.com/docs/http-proxy-service
- 描述:Akamai提供全面的HTTP代理解决方案,旨在为各种企业级应用提供卓越的性能和安全性保障。
-
NGINX
- 地址:https://nginx.org/en/docs/http/ngx_http_proxy_module.html#proxy_pass
- 描述:虽然NGINX不是专门设计作为代理服务器,但它提供了强大的功能来实现这一角色,你可以使用
proxy_pass
指令将请求直接发送到另一个服务器。
-
MaxCDN
- 地址:https://www.maxcdncdn.com/help/nginx-proxy.html
- 描述:MaxCDN是一家领先的CDN服务商,提供了多种类型的HTTP代理选项,包括静态文件、动态内容等。
应用场景
HTTP代理服务器在多个领域都有广泛的应用,以下是一些常见应用场景:
-
网站缓存:代理服务器可以通过缓存热门资源来降低带宽成本,提升加载速度,特别是在高并发情况下更为重要。
-
负载均衡:代理服务器可以用于分配来自不同源的流量,从而实现负载均衡,确保服务不受单点故障影响。
-
安全防护:代理服务器可以帮助检测和防止DDoS攻击和其他网络安全威胁,同时也可以实施额外的安全策略,如SSL/TLS证书管理。
-
内容分发:利用CDN技术,代理服务器可以在全球范围内分布缓存资源副本,以实现快速内容分发和降低延迟。
HTTP代理服务器作为一种灵活且高效的网络工具,在现代互联网架构中扮演着至关重要的角色,无论是为了提升性能、改善用户体验还是增强安全防护,了解HTTP代理服务器及其相关的地址都是必不可少的知识,随着技术的发展,新的HTTP代理服务器不断涌现,继续拓展着他们的功能和适用范围,希望本文能为你提供一些有价值的参考信息。
版权声明
本站原创内容未经允许不得转载,或转载时需注明出处:特网云知识库